A Poem by Bob B

They say a substantial number of Americans

Feel that torture can be justified

In combatting terrorists. Wow! That’s incredible!

Who are these people--Jekyll slash Hyde?

 

When we use torture to get information

By inflicting pain, discomfort, or fear,

The info obtained is not always the truth--

Though it might be exactly what we WANT to hear.

 

Cheney with all of his colorful language

Can apply his own names to these methods profane.

But if they look, and sound, and feel like torture,

They're torture! I thought we were much more humane.

 

I assumed that we as a civilized people

Had abandoned such practices long ago.

When people still justify torture,

I’m afraid that humanity has stooped pretty low.


(4-9-14)
